Charitable objects
TO PROMOTE ANY CHARITABLE PURPOSE FOR THE BENEFIT OF THE COMMUNITY IN AND AROUND WEST BOWLING IN THE BRADFORD METROPOLITAN AREA IN PARTICULAR FOR THE RELIEF OF POVERTY, SICKNESS AND DISTRESS.
